Notification Threads
A SpectroSERVER process called the Notification Manager reads attribute
changes received from polled devices and then runs inference handlers to
process this data. Another SpectroSERVER process called the Poll
Manager is responsible for detecting changes in an attribute.
When a change in an attribute value is detected, the Poll Manager alerts
the Notification Manager and the Notification Manager forwards the
events to each registered inference handler.
Notification threads are the mechanism used to notify inference handlers
of a change in an attribute. Notification threads are used to run the
trig_attr_change and trig_watch_change inference handler methods.
Both of these methods are notifications of attribute value changes.
For example: the ifInDiscards attribute has changed from a count of
110 to 150. The SpectroSERVER sends a notification thread to the
inference handler that has expressed an interest in this attribute. The
inference handler then runs the trig_attr_change method
Thank you - Ali
________________________________
From: Lalit Tyagi [mailto:[email protected]]
Sent: Thursday, March 04, 2010 11:12 AM
To: spectrum
Subject: RE: [spectrum] Spectrum Latenecy
You are right, my notification thread is maxed out which is 100. Do you know by
chance what "Notification Thread" means and what causes spectrum to increase
this number?
From: HUNGERFORD, CLIFF [AG/1000] [mailto:[email protected]]
Sent: Thursday, March 04, 2010 10:06 AM
To: Lalit Tyagi
Subject: RE: [spectrum] Spectrum Latenecy
The first place I would check is to make sure your notification threads aren't
being maxed out. You can see this under the Information tab for the
SpectroSERVER model in OneClick. I have my available notification threads set
to 600; I believe the default setting is somewhere around 100. You may have to
increase your total pool of available threads, and be sure to keep a careful
watch on your CPUs after adding available threads, to ensure you don't overtax
the CPU.
Also, check to make sure that there isn't an old process still running that
shouldn't be. Are you running Windows or Unix/Linux?
From: Lalit Tyagi [mailto:[email protected]]
Sent: Thursday, March 04, 2010 8:41 AM
To: spectrum
Subject: [spectrum] Spectrum Latenecy
Hi List,
We are using spectrum 8.1 (SP2) in our environment. Last week, spectrum was
crashed and then we restarted spectrum server. Since then, spectrum working
fine but having lot of delays in discovery any device, putting device in
maintenance or getting device unreachable alarm.
I have checked SS Performance table which shows Notification Latency around 800
sec.
Does any one faces this problem? Any idea, how could I possibly check why
spectrum having so much delays?
Thanks
Lalit
----------------------------------------
This message is intended exclusively for the individual(s) or entity to
which it is addressed. It may contain information that is proprietary,
privileged or confidential or otherwise legally exempt from disclosure.
If you are not the named addressee, you are not authorized to read,
print, retain, copy or disseminate this message or any part of it.
If you have received this message in error, please notify the sender
immediately by e-mail and delete all copies of the message.
* --To unsubscribe from spectrum, send email to
[email protected]<mailto:[email protected]> with the body: unsubscribe spectrum
[email protected]
This e-mail message may contain privileged and/or confidential information, and
is intended to be received only by persons entitled to receive such
information. If you have received this e-mail in error, please notify the
sender immediately. Please delete it and all attachments from any servers, hard
drives or any other media. Other use of this e-mail by you is strictly
prohibited.
All e-mails and attachments sent and received are subject to monitoring,
reading and archival by Monsanto, including its subsidiaries. The recipient of
this e-mail is solely responsible for checking for the presence of "Viruses" or
other "Malware". Monsanto, along with its subsidiaries, accepts no liability
for any damage caused by any such code transmitted by or accompanying this
e-mail or any attachment.
----------------------------------------
This message is intended exclusively for the individual(s) or entity to
which it is addressed. It may contain information that is proprietary,
privileged or confidential or otherwise legally exempt from disclosure.
If you are not the named addressee, you are not authorized to read,
print, retain, copy or disseminate this message or any part of it.
If you have received this message in error, please notify the sender
immediately by e-mail and delete all copies of the message.
* --To unsubscribe from spectrum, send email to
[email protected]<mailto:[email protected]> with the body: unsubscribe spectrum
[email protected]
---
To unsubscribe from spectrum, send email to [email protected] with the body:
unsubscribe spectrum [email protected]